Local Drug & Alcohol-Related News, Enforcement, & Public Health Updates in Denver, CO
Recent updates related to drug and alcohol use, public health concerns, community responses, and law enforcement activity affecting Denver, CO:
- Denver Police report impaired driving arrests – The Denver Police Department announced enhanced patrols targeting impaired drivers, leading to multiple DUI arrests in the city as part of ongoing efforts to address alcohol-related traffic safety concerns.
- Statewide DUI enforcement campaign includes Denver – A statewide impaired driving enforcement initiative run by Colorado law enforcement agencies, including patrols in Denver, resulted in increased traffic stops and citations during a high-visibility enforcement period.
- Colorado launches impaired driving toxicology data dashboard – The Colorado Bureau of Investigation (CBI) and Division of Criminal Justice launched a public toxicology data dashboard that tracks alcohol and drug involvement in impaired driving cases statewide, including those involving Denver area roads.
- Denver clarifies 16th Street alcohol consumption rules – City officials reaffirmed that open container alcohol remains prohibited on most of 16th Street in downtown Denver, maintaining local regulations aimed at public safety in entertainment districts.

Support Groups and Recovery Helplines for Drug & Alcohol Use in Denver, CO
Here are trusted support resources serving individuals and families affected by drug and alcohol use in Denver, CO:
- Denver Area Central Committee of Alcoholics Anonymous – Local Alcoholics Anonymous fellowship providing meeting information and community support for individuals addressing alcohol use.
- Al-Anon Denver Area Service Center – Support organization offering meetings and outreach for families and friends affected by someone else’s alcohol or drug use.
- Narcotics Anonymous – Denver Area – Regional Narcotics Anonymous meetings offering peer support for people affected by drug use in Denver and surrounding areas.
- SAMHSA National Helpline – National, confidential helpline offering information and referrals to local drug and alcohol support services.
- MADD Colorado (Mothers Against Drunk Driving) – Advocacy organization focused on reducing impaired driving and providing resources for affected families and communities.
- Colorado Health Authority Substance Use Resources – State health authority resource listing community programs and information related to drug and alcohol use and prevention.
